NNN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2023 in Review

432 of the 6,275 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in NNN REIT (NNN) for Q1 2023, worth a combined $7.14B — down 2.6% from $7.33B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 52 funds opened new NNN positions and 46 closed out — a net gain of 6 holders — while 182 added to existing stakes and 126 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Rush Island Management, adding an estimated $34.5M. The largest seller was State Street, cutting an estimated $81.1M.
